​I don't have some big secret, but I will gladly be transparent on how I make my plat in the hopes that other players can as well.
But uh.
I ain't gonna remotely pretend it's the most fun part of playing warframe, I just so happen to have the correct mindset to allow it to happen without me growing to resent warframe.
So obligatory "You're results may vary" bit here.
ALSO. I PLAY ON PS4 RIGHT NOW AND THE MARKETS HAVE NOT BEEN MERGED. SO PRICING IS DIFFERENT HERE- BUT I BELIEVE SOME IDEAS SHARED HERE HAVE UNIVERSAL APPEAL- Especially when markets do merge.
The most important part for me is utilizing Warframe Market which is a 3rd party website-
not linking because sometimes tumblr is perfectly okay with links and sometimes it isn't and I think this info is potentially useful enough that I'd like it actually popping up in the tag I post it in, it comes up in a search more than easily enough.
- for posting things you'd like to trade which I find infinitely more usable than say spamming trade chat or standing around the bazaar. I genuinely don't get how any player could utilize that as their primary means of trading, that's insane to me.
Market lets you post what you have, how many, what rank (if a mod) and the price and have it be easily presented to others. You can also toggle if you're online, online in-game, or offline which, again, helps direct players to when to contact you for the trade (messaging offline players is useless lmao).
If you opt to utilize market here are the mini-tips for that (skip to end of bullet points if not):
Mark yourself as "online in game" when you're online so that people know to whisper you for trades
Make sure to mark yourself as invisible when you're getting off or you'll get a ton of spam and people confused as to why they couldn't whisper you
On the top left is a toggle for which version of warframe you are playing on- MAKE SURE IT'S ACCURATE! This dictates both where you're trades are posted and what trades you will see. You can toggle this at any time, but worth noting that if you bookmark the site it will bookmark the version you were on when you bookmarked.
The button to post new trades is on the bottom right of the entire webpage, "Place order", easy to assume there is a simpler button to click but there isn't lol.
The common courtesies are not law, but the common courtesies are to message someone on the website if they are listed as "Online", whisper someone in-game if they are "Online In-Game", and generally don't bother spamming people who are offline. The site flourishes off of quick "Hey you have thing? Here's plat. We're done-thank you" trades rather than "Hey, can you be on next tuesday at 6pm for a trade?" meetups.
Price as you see fit- but the best way to get trades is to see what the average is of "online" players- or the median (Or just most common) price of offline players. If 4 people are online charging 20p and 1 person is charging 30 and 1 person is charging 19, it's 20p, if 1 person is online charging whatever but 30 people are offline charging 20p it's probably 20p regardless of what the one person is charging. But play it by ear and label as you see fit until you get a sale.
So there's the "tool", it does the bulk of the work in my opinion, now what do I sell?
Used to just sell prime parts, not so much lately though.
So this should be easy to explain.
Whenever I have the spare time I run some relics to collect prime parts. I used to just toss each and every one on the market and that did very much work for me, buuuut it's a bit tedious doing like max trades a day and making very little plat because parts generally aren't worth much unless it's a gold reward from a vaulted item.
So now-a-days I run relics when I'm bored and collect in the hopes of getting a full set for something, sets sell for a bit more so it just kinda solves that problem. Instead of selling an orthos prime and it taking 4 trades, I can do it in 1 for usually a bit more plat for the convenience, although some items go for less as a set, give it a check from time to time but I generally just say "fuck it" and trade full sets even if say the neuroptics are currently overpriced and I could make plat that way instead.
Prime stuff has arguably taken a dive for me though. There are a lot of people willing to crack relics with the boys all afternoon so the prices are generally a lot more fair on my platform, which is good!... but means less lucrative farming. Still worthwhile though, especially if you sit down to farm your backlog of relics from currently vaulted things.
But with that I've moved over to farming mods.
There are a ton of good targets to farm when it comes to mods, so honestly just think of some of the best mods and consider if the task of farming is up your alley.
Some stand outs for me are the various 60/60 mods you can get from spy missions, specifically Rime Rounds (Tier 2 at 5% or Lua at 7%) or the mess of them you can get from the Kuva spy mission (Frostbite, Frigid Blast, Thermite Rounds, Scorch).
The spy farms are generally a breeze with many of them being easily farmed at max efficiency as early as getting Limbo or even Rhino to ignore knockdowns from some spy obstacles.
I do hate Lua's simon says puzzle though. It genuinely makes me second guess myself into recording the solution each time -.-
Corrupted mods, though obviously that pool is just silly with 90% of corrupted mods being worthless outside of gimmicks and then 10% being worthwhile and constantly selling.
On the plus side getting corrupted mods is easy as hell, it can even be fun if you bring some friends and all go on a great "Slow walking fast sliding" adventure together in the hopes of netting that coveted Blind Rage lol
(SOME) Syndicate mods, these are easy as hell to acquire but you really have to do your research to see what's even worth posting, and I just find it too bothersome to deal with.
Cross checking what mods are ACTUALLY unique to one of the 2 sides on the syndicate page is annoying as is, so honestly I just toss a Despoil augment or a pilfering augment (dome or tentacles) on the market from time to time and those generally sell because even people in the correct syndicate want them early for obvious reasons.
Growing Power, pretty self explanatory, it's like "The" good drop from the silver grove, so if you've got an oxylus or a patient mind you can go collect some day and night plants and go put the Knave Specter through some hydroid tentacles for a bit.
Arbitration Mods, funnily enough putting galvs behind content that requires a lot of play time to get to and making them tradable does make these sell pretty consistently. Not universally for a lot or anything, but once you're at the point where you can go do some arbitrations for fun you might as well consider the bit of plat you have access to :P
Kahl "Archon" Mods, same deal. It takes a bit to get to Kahl, so newer players will often trade for the mods early since some are genuinely quite nice. Nothing game breaking, but nice.
I feel like a good portion of why mods are feeling much more secure a trading front for me is because EVERY player needs good mods, from new to old, while most prime stuff exists as mastery rank fodder which can always be put on the backburner. (Most, not all). The market for prime stuff is very much alive, but the market for mods feels massive in comparison.
So genuinely, my sell history is basically this:
Full warframe sets ranging from 50-130p
A metric ton of 60/60 mods for 10-30p a pop
"Some" rarer mods like Growing power for like 50p a pop
Obviously, different platforms different prices, maybe I'd only be sitting on like 100p by now on PC, haven't the slightest. But after a metric ton of spy missions I can say I broke 1k for the first time which is neat.
The short version
Warframe Market (3rd party website)
Crack relics when you're bored and toss what you don't need on the market
Farm 60/60 mods and toss them on the market
Sell mods from late->end game content
????????? (<-Luck)
Profit? Maybe?
Buy the Sway emote.
Anyone with more experience trading, feel free to add or argue differences on different platforms. I've got like 2 years-ish trading experience on playstation and that's it.

(The exterior of Aria's Automo, also known as her mini house on wheels. Colors not shown. Theo for scale as he is the tallest)
As most freelance Mappers are homeless wanderers, whatever they are carrying with them is most likely all they have to their name. Some mappers like the non committal lifestyle of just having a large backpack with them, while others are hoarders and end up with more or less a permanent mobile home in the form of a wagon of sorts. The most common type of mobile home is a wagon pulled by some sort of animal. But more rarely, the Mapper might have an Automo.
Automo is a catch all term for vehicles that moves by magic. What sort of magic HIGHLY depends on the manufacturer, every manufacturer has their own way of doing things. As Automos are basically large scaled magic devices, they take a lot of work to produce and gets an extremely hefty price tag due to that. Most Automos belong to a group or company, to own one as a personal asset is a luxury and a one time flex to say the least.
Tumblr media
(Interior of Aria's Automo, what it mostly looks like when everything is still neatly in their storage compartments. Driving control levers are not shown.)
Automos are always customized to some extent when they are bought, for better customer experience and less complaints. Aria's Automo is most notably customized to have a set of Mapping tools built right into the Driver's dashboard. It makes it more convenient to record location data while driving. The driver's seat can also recline fully to connect with the bed behind it, forming a full length bed. The interior of Aria's Automo is quite lived in, stock full of daily supplies and stuff that she held onto across the years, only out of view in cupboards as it would tumble around on a drive if it wasn't. Most of the items belong to Aria but there has been an increasing number of items that belongs to Theo and Aki mixed in since they joined her.
While out in the wilderness, the Automo is more or less Aria's room and map making workshop while the two teenagers hang out and sleep in their shared tent outside. But during the Shifting, all three of them would cram together inside the vehicle as a safety precaution, Aria's making sure she isn't going to get separated from her children any time soon.

This post is part of a series explaining the step-by-step process I use to enhance a set of minis that come with a board game. The whole series is tagged #KP2023SCY to make it easier to find.
Equipment and Materials
Painting the pieces is a great way to personalize a board game and make it more fun and easier to play. You will need a few things to get started, and the hobby of painting miniatures can go pretty deep if you love it hard enough. In this post, we'll look at the stuff that makes it all work. This list is far from exhaustive, but should give a good overview of the hobby.
Needed
Minis
Just to start with the obvious, you'll need a game with pieces you want to enhance. This can be something as elaborate as the figures in Scythe, Clank Legacy, and Marvel United; or you can give your Sorry pawns a fresh look and tattoo all your meeples.
Paint
Acrylic paints are the defacto standard of the craft. They dry quickly, dilute and clean up with water, and tend to be generally easy to work with. Model acrylics are engineered to make easy work, but I've used mid- and low-priced art acrylics as well. The experience tends to be like using dollar store crayons instead of name brand, but it is absolutely possible to get good results with all but the worst of paints.
Palette
Somewhere to hold your paints up between the bottle and the mini. This can be as simple as a paper plate. Dimple trays are widely accessible. I've seen people use glass or tile as a pallet. I have one that is literally an offcut of thin board with some primer on it.
Brush
Finger painting exists, and you actually can use it on minis if that floats your boat. Most people like a tuft on a stick because it gives a bit more precision.
A good natural hair brush with a sharp tip can make painting an absolute pleasure! I also have a blue plastic stick with some heavy nylon strands on the end that came with a dirt cheap watercolor set, and I use the thing sometimes! If you have a sharp-tipped brush in the house, you can probably do something amazing with it. As usual, better equipment will fight back less often.
Water
You don't have to thin your paints, but you'll get better results if you do (especially in the beginning).
You do have to clean your minis before you paint them because oils from your hands, manufacturing residue, and miscellaneous dirt will all make it harder for the paint to stick. Soap and cool water, scrub with a toothbrush. For bonus points, scrub again with isopropanol to make sure you've got everything as clean as it can be!
Enough light
When you can't see what you're doing, it probably isn't a magnification issue. (If you need magnification, use it!) More often than I'd like, the answer is to bounce some more photons off those tiny details and they pop right out.
Nice to have
Sable hair brushes
Natural brushes are more supple and responsive. They cost more, but they last a long time if you take good care of them.
Round brushes
These will help you improve your dry brushing game. Dry brushing let's you hit just the high spots on a surface, and it's just easier with a round brush.
Wet palette
The short drying time is one of the features that make acrylic paints so popular. But if you're going to spend a good chunk of the day painting, you'll probably have a lot of paint dry out on the palette. Wet palettes can help us avoid this waste. You can buy a commercial wet palette, or you can build one with a couple paper towels and some baking paper in a small tray.
Primers
Helps the paint stick to the mini, and provides opportunities for underpainting.
Hobby knife and sand paper
Lots of minis have lines and other marks from the molding process. It's nice to smooth those out before you paint.
Glue
Allows you to add things to the mini if you are so inclined.
Getting deeper
Air brush
Uses compressed air to turn paint into a fine mist and push it forward. This tool offers speed and lets you use the shapes of the mini to do some of the work for you.
Plastic cement
Less a glue and more a solvent that welds bits of plastic permanently together
Modeling compound and sculpting tools
Good for constructing custom parts and covering up gaps left by assembly.
Tufts
Pre-made bits of plastic designed to look like grass. Gives your mini somewhere to be standing.
